LOADED, Kevin Keegan

Nominated by Derek Harbinson, editorial director, Dennis Communications:

This is one of the great 'poster' covers that put Loaded at the heart of the mid-90s men's mag explosion. In fact, back then, they were literally posters, as illegal flyposting was the only marketing the magazine had. For me it has everything that Loaded was about at the time. It's full of brash confidence, irreverent wit and charm. It has the look of a classy, intelligent, quality publication that has been attacked by a bunch of kids with Asbos, which in essence was the exact editorial mix of Loaded. Everything you need to know about the magazine is right there on the cover – just as it should be. This is all about getting the maximum possible impact from your cover and screw the consequences. With the balance of power now shifted firmly to celebrities and their agents, it's almost impossible to imagine a magazine doing something similar now with a cover shoot and getting away with it.
